
#siteform input::-webkit-input-placeholder,
#siteform textarea::-webkit-input-placeholder {
    color: #a9a9a9 !important;
}

#siteform input:-moz-placeholder,
#siteform textarea:-moz-placeholder {
    color: #a9a9a9 !important;
}

#siteform input::-moz-placeholder,
#siteform textarea::-moz-placeholder {
    color: #a9a9a9 !important;
}

#siteform input:-ms-input-placeholder,
#siteform textarea:-ms-input-placeholder {
    color: #a9a9a9 !important;
}

#siteform input.form-control,
#siteform select.form-control,
#siteform textarea.form-control,
.site-form .bootstrap-select>.dropdown-toggle.bs-placeholder,
.site-form .bootstrap-select>.dropdown-toggle.bs-placeholder:hover,
.site-form .bootstrap-select>.dropdown-toggle.bs-placeholder:focus,
.site-form .bootstrap-select>.dropdown-toggle.bs-placeholder:active,
.bootstrap-select>.dropdown-toggle {
    outline: none !important;
    border-radius: unset !important;
    -webkit-appearance: none;
    border: none;
    border-bottom: 2px solid #1D2026;
    background-color: white;
}

#siteform .form-control:focus,
#siteform .bootstrap-select>.dropdown-toggle:focus {
    outline: none !important;
    border-bottom: 2px solid #4D5159;
    box-shadow: none;
    background-color: #e8e8e8;
}

#siteform .form-group label,
#siteform .switch-group .switch-label {
    margin-bottom: 0;
    font-size: 0.8em;
    color: #1D2026;
}

#siteform .input-group .input-group-prepend .input-group-text,
#siteform .input-group .input-group-append .input-group-text {
    background: none;
    border: none;
    border-bottom: 2px solid #1D2026;
    color: white;
    background-color: #1D2026;
}

#siteform .input-group.disabled .form-control,
#siteform .input-group.read-only .form-control,
#siteform input.form-control:disabled,
#siteform select.form-control:disabled,
#siteform .painel-form .bootstrap-select>.dropdown-toggle.bs-placeholder:disabled,
#siteform input.form-control:read-only,
#siteform select.form-control:read-only {
    border-bottom-color: #adcbcf;
    color: #b5b5b5;
}

#siteform .input-group.disabled .input-group-prepend .input-group-text,
#siteform .input-group.disabled .input-group-append .input-group-text,
#siteform .input-group.readonly .input-group-prepend .input-group-text,
#siteform .input-group.readonly .input-group-append .input-group-text {
    background-color: #adcbcf;
    border-bottom-color: #adcbcf;
}


/* Dropdown BTN */

.dropdown .dropdown-menu .dropdown-item {
    font-size: 0.85em;
    font-weight: 500;
    color: #666;
}

.dropdown .dropdown-menu .dropdown-item i {
    margin-right: 5px;
}

.dropdown .dropdown-menu .dropdown-item:hover {
    background-color: #1D2026;
    color: white;
}

.dropdown .dropdown-menu .dropdown-item.active {
    background-color:#dde9eb;
    color: black;
}

.cabecario-cadastro h1 {
    font-weight: 300;
    font-size: 32px;
    color: var(--main-bg-color);
    margin-bottom: 0;
}

.cabecario-cadastro p {
    font-weight: 400;
    font-size: 14px;
    color: grey;
}

.site-form h4.form-title {
    font-weight: 400;
    margin: 10px 0 15px;
    font-size: 14px !important;
    padding: 8px;
    font-size: 19px;
    background-color: #1D2026;
    color: white;
    -webkit-border-top-left-radius: 5px;
    -webkit-border-top-right-radius: 5px;
    -moz-border-radius-topleft: 5px;
    -moz-border-radius-topright: 5px;
    border-top-left-radius: 5px;
    border-top-right-radius: 5px;
}

.row {
  display: flex;
}
.sep {
  display: flex;
  flex-direction: column;
  justify-content: center;
  color: #c5c5c5
}
.sepText {
  display: flex;
  flex-direction: column;
  justify-content: center;
  align-items: center;
  flex: 1;
}
.sepText::before,
.sepText::after {
  content: '';
  flex: 1;
  width: 1px;
  background: currentColor;
  /* matches font color */
  margin: .25em;
}
